Perbedaan utama: Database Oracle adalah sistem manajemen basis data objek-relasional (ORDBMS). MySQL adalah sistem manajemen basis data relasional open source (RDBMS). MySQL adalah RDBMS yang paling banyak digunakan di dunia, dan berjalan sebagai server yang menyediakan akses multi-pengguna ke sejumlah database.
Database Oracle adalah sistem manajemen database objek-relasional (ORDBMS). Ini biasanya disebut sebagai RDBMS Oracle atau hanya sebagai Oracle. Laboratorium Pengembangan Perangkat Lunak (SDL) mengembangkan versi asli perangkat lunak Oracle.
MySQL adalah sistem manajemen basis data relasional open source (RDBMS). MySQL secara resmi diucapkan sebagai "My SQL", tetapi juga disebut "My Sequel". Dinamai setelah putri pendiri Michael Widenius, My. SQL adalah singkatan dari Structured Query Language. MySQL adalah RDBMS yang paling banyak digunakan di dunia, dan berjalan sebagai server yang menyediakan akses multi-pengguna ke sejumlah database. MySQL dimiliki dan disponsori oleh perusahaan nirlaba tunggal, perusahaan Swedia MySQL AB, yang sekarang dimiliki oleh Oracle Corporation.
MySQL adalah pilihan basis data yang populer untuk digunakan dalam aplikasi web. Ini adalah komponen sentral dari tumpukan perangkat lunak aplikasi web open source 'LAMP' yang banyak digunakan, serta tumpukan AMP lainnya. LAMP adalah singkatan dari "Linux, Apache, MySQL, Perl / PHP / Python." MySQL sering digunakan oleh proyek open-software-open source yang memerlukan sistem manajemen basis data berfitur lengkap, seperti TYPO3, Joomla, WordPress, phpBB, MyBB, Drupal, dll. MySQL juga digunakan di banyak profil tinggi, besar skala produk World Wide Web, termasuk Wikipedia, Google, Facebook, Twitter, Flickr, Nokia.com, dan YouTube.
Perbedaan utama antara Oracle dan MySQL adalah fakta bahwa MySQL adalah open source, sedangkan Oracle tidak. Namun, Oracle dianggap sebagai perangkat lunak yang jauh lebih kuat daripada MySQL.
Perbedaan lebih lanjut antara Oracle dan MySQL:
- Oracle menawarkan pandangan inline, keamanan berbasis peran, replikasi tingkat lanjut, dll., Sedangkan MySQL tidak.
- Oracle mendukung pembuatan program yang tertanam dalam database dengan bahasa prosedural dan dapat dieksekusi secara mandiri atau dipicu oleh peristiwa tertentu.
- Oracle lebih baik untuk penyebaran skala besar karena memiliki kemampuan yang luas.
- Sebagian besar edisi oracle memiliki biaya lisensi yang tinggi, yang diperlukan untuk menggunakan perangkat lunak. Oracle Express tersedia secara bebas.
- MySQL adalah program open source gratis; karenanya mudah dijangkau oleh penerbit web biasa dan usaha kecil.
- MySQL disediakan di bawah lisensi GNU GPL yang pada dasarnya berarti bahwa siapa pun dapat menggunakan asalkan karya lain yang berasal darinya dibagikan di bawah lisensi yang sama.
- Oracle sering terbatas pada perusahaan besar.
- Oracle Mendukung Pl-SQL, selain SQL. MySQL hanya mendukung SQL
- Oracle menyediakan fitur keamanan seperti kunci baris, sedangkan MySQL menyediakan kunci kolom.
- Oracle memerlukan nama pengguna, kata sandi, dan validasi profil pada saat login sedangkan Mysql hanya membutuhkan nama pengguna, kata sandi dan host.
- Oracle9i Database mendukung penggunaan tabel sementara untuk sesi individu, atau global untuk semua pengguna.
- Mysql ringan, dapat diandalkan, dan dapat terhubung ke Program multi-Klien.
- MySQL tidak mendukung partisi data, dan membutuhkan server untuk setiap set file data. Skalabilitas terbatas pada ukuran satu server.
- Dibandingkan dengan Oracle, MySQL tidak memiliki Tablespace, Manajemen peran, snapshot, sinonim, dan paket.